SYSTEM:
Version: 1.18.2-0ubuntu1, Ubuntu Saucy 13.10

SUMMARY:
Copying large directory across webDAV freezes Thunar (probably others)

REPRODUCE:
(A) In middle of LAN nfs large copy, changing password on destination nfs 
(obviously not a good idea) freezes Thunar.

(B) In both cases, this is definitively a bug because Thunar has to be
force-closed, and then can freeze again when reopened.

NOT A WORKAROUND:
Unfreeze by killing "/usr/lib/gvfs/gvfsd-dav --spawner :1.2 
/org/gtk/gvfs/exec_spaw/26" or similar process.

Copying the folders remains impossible.  This is a freeze that should
not happen, even if the distant end is misbehaving.
